Maria João Pires, joined by the Chamber Orchestra of Europe under the baton of Emmanuel Krivine, delivers a stunning performance of Frédéric Chopin’s Piano Concerto No. 1 in E minor, Op. 11. Recorded in 1998 at the Cité de la Musique in Paris, this rendition captures Pires’s masterful interpretation and deep sensitivity, bringing Chopin’s passionate, intricate melodies to life.

Luciano Pavarotti, the iconic Italian tenor, delivers a heartfelt rendition of Mamma, a classic song composed in 1940 by Cesare Andrea Bixio with lyrics by Bixio Cherubini. Known as “Mamma son tanto felice” (Mum, I am so happy), this beloved piece is brought to life by Pavarotti’s powerful voice, accompanied by flautist Andrea Griminelli, whose talent has graced stages worldwide.
